Quick check — and when it's not DIY
Start here — it costs nothing and rules out the easy cause: listen for a hum with no start, or a repeated clicking sound, and confirm the unit is actually getting power. Also, check the breaker hasn't tripped and the unit's overload protector hasn't kicked out, since both can look like a dead compressor. Once you've ruled that out, a failing compressor is a sealed, high-pressure, refrigerant-charged part, and replacing one requires an experienced technician and recovery equipment no homeowner has on hand.
